Debt Collection

We have also developed an additional function within our case management software that enables calculations to be carried out automatically within a Debt collection environment. The system can be driven either exclusively via diary prompts or by Diary/Agenda listings with precedent documents included.
You specify:• Defendants Details (on the database)
• the initial outstanding amount
• the date the amount was due
• the percentage of interest chargeable per day
and the system does the rest of the work for youThe outstanding Debt is calculated to include interest, Court costs and fees from the dates and amounts entered, and at the touch of a button, can show the amount due at the point of :
• Final letter (containing details on the appropriate Court forms)
• Summons
• Judgement
• Warrant
(including any additional fees as specified)
One click is all it takes to see at any given time the outstanding amount due
All ledger postings entered by cashiers, can be viewed and selected, linking directly to the debt collection matter (no need for double entries). A comprehensive Case Report is also available, giving a listing of work completed on each matter with case balances.
